How do i fix my 2009 Jetta passenger side window

Asked by Glory37 Aug 15, 2013 at 10:54 AM about the 2009 Volkswagen Jetta

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

My Passenger side window button does not work, all of the other windows roll down. What
could be the problem?

1 Answer

13,575

Does the window go up and down from the drivers door switch ? If it does, then the switch is bad in the passengers door. I would check the door switch (as stated earlier) first as this will tell you if the electrical motor is still good. If "no go", test the switch with a test light for operation. If the door switch tests good and the motor still doesn't work then you have your answer.
